Comprehending Remote Car Key Technology
Before diving into the replacement process, it is vital to understand what remote car keys are and how they work. Remote car keys or key fobs are little electronic devices that permit the user to lock or unlock their vehicle from a distance. Some remote keys come equipped with extra features such as ignition control, panic buttons, and even trunk release.
Types of Remote Car KeysTraditional Key Fobs: These are the traditional remote keys with buttons to lock or unlock doors and activate the alarm.Smart Keys: Often related to luxury automobiles, smart keys allow the motorist to start the car without placing a physical key. They may include proximity sensing units that make it possible for passive entry.Keyless Entry Systems: These systems use a cordless signal to interact with the vehicle, permitting the user to unlock doors and begin the engine without using a key.Kind Of Remote KeyKey FeaturesTraditional Key FobLock/unlock doors, alarm triggerSmart KeyDistance entry, push-button start, advanced featuresKeyless Entry SystemWireless transmission, no physical key neededReplacement Process

Cost of Replacement
The cost of remote car key replacement can substantially vary based upon a number of aspects, including the make and design of the vehicle, kind of key, and method of replacement. Typically, here are some estimated expenses:
Replacement MethodEstimated CostCar d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 500Automotive Locksmith₤ 100 - ₤ 300DIY (Blank Key Purchase)₤ 50 - ₤ 150 (plus programming expenses)
These figures can fluctuate based upon place, labor rates, and the particular technology of the key.
Frequently asked questions1. The length of time does it require to replace a remote car key?
Response: The time frame for replacing a remote car key depends on the method picked. A dealership might take longer due to wait times for parts, while a locksmith can often supply quicker replacements, in some cases within an hour.
2. Can I drive my car without a remote key?
Response: In some cases, if you have a conventional physical key (if your vehicle still operates with a traditional key), you might be able to drive without the remote key. However, if you rely entirely on a remote key or wise key replacement for car, the vehicle's performance might be restricted.
3. Is it possible to configure a remote key myself?
Response: Some vehicle designs provide DIY programs choices for their remote keys, but not all. Always consult your user manual for specific instructions for your make and design.
